Decisively more accurate
Ultra-high accuracy CMMs are highly-precise, premium measuring machines that ensure product quality is at its highest level – even for the most complex parts.
The ability to carry out very demanding measurements with sub-micron accuracy makes Hexagon’s ultra-high accuracy CMMs a well-proven solution for metrology institutes and calibration laboratories as well as a variety of industrial applications. Ultra-high accuracy CMMs are used in areas such as automotive, aerospace, mechanical engineering and wherever special geometries must be measured with the utmost precision.
Every ultra-high accuracy CMM can be equipped with a wide range of technologies to fulfil individual requirements. Different tactile and optical sensors, simultaneous 4-axis scanning, and an extensive range of individually configurable software options are only the beginning of the systems’ potential.
